if the contract language stipulates that 60% of all Eligible voters at a particular location must vote "yes' in order to make a change in a contract, how are the votes of the eligible voters who choose not to vote considered?

They aren't considered.  The only relevant numbers are the number of Yes votes and the number of eligible voters at the location.  Abstentions are not the same thing as No votes, but in this situation they have essentially the same effect.
